Own reporting and insight using GA, BigQuery and Looker in a growing data-led business. Salary up to £60,000 with strong ownership and autonomy. Hands-on role focused on insight, analysis and dashboarding. Hybrid working with 1–2 days a week in a central London office.

We're looking for someone to take ownership of reporting and insight within a small, growing business. This is a hands-on role focused on analysis, reporting and visualisation. You'll work closely with stakeholders, building dashboards and helping teams make better decisions. You'll operate as the go-to for data, working alongside a technical engineer and fractional CTO, but owning reporting and analytics day to day.

What you'll be doing

  • Build and maintain dashboards using Looker Studio, working primarily with data in BigQuery and GA.
  • Write SQL to extract, query and transform data, turning it into clear insights.
  • Analyse data, spot trends and answer key business questions.
  • Work with stakeholders across the business, translating requirements into useful outputs.
  • Help shape how reporting is structured as the business continues to grow.

This role would suit someone who enjoys owning their space and working autonomously. You'll need to be proactive, self-sufficient and keen to manage your own workload.

What experience you'll need to apply

  • Several years of experience working as a Data Analyst or similar.
  • Strong SQL skills, with experience analysing and transforming data.
  • Hands-on experience with BigQuery and GA data.
  • Strong experience building dashboards in Looker Studio.
  • Experience within a GCP environment.
  • Ability to analyse data and generate clear, actionable insights.
  • Experience working with stakeholders and translating requirements.
  • Comfortable working autonomously and managing your own workload.
  • Exposure to Azure or Databricks is beneficial but not essential.

What you'll get in return for your experience

Salary is up to £60,000 depending on experience, alongside a standard benefits package including pension and share scheme. The role is based near Waterloo, with an expectation of 1-2 days a week in the office.
